Review: THE CAREGIVER by NL Hinkens

 


No one abducts the elderly…do they?

 

After her senile 81-year-old mother wandered and disappeared, a harried woman decides to hire a live-in caregiver. Morgan finds one and hires her right away. Funny thing was that this caregiver didn’t want to leave. There was something wrong with that caregiver. The unbelievable gall of that girl. Extending her stay, demanding food and security, insisting they actually pay her for the intrusion, and calling the cops on them. Wow!

 

Story definitely grabs you.  Morgan was on a mission to get rid of her lying squatter.

 

Not only that, but it seems the husband was harboring a secret as well.

 

“I can’t destroy my kids’ lives with the truth.”

 

The caregiver seems to be playing the cards exactly right by filing a restraining order and banishing Morgan from her own guest house. She did a good job making Morgan look like the crazy one. What was her end game here? Replacing her as wife and mother? Or was it to avenge the two deaths that happened so many years ago? Was Morgan’s husband hiding a much darker past than she realized?

 

A gripping read from beginning to end!

 

What a shocking revelation in the end! I loved that last line in the epilogue! What a fitting irony to the culprit that thought she got away. Loved it! 5 wonderful stars!

 

 

Rating: 5 stars
